Unsportsmanlike fouls in final 40″ lead Panathinaikos to clutch comeback over Fenerbahce

Greek side wins 91-87 in OAKA

Panathinaikos got its first win of the Euroleague season after a spectacular game ending in Athens: while Fenerbahce led by 5 with 40 seconds to go, a couple of unsportsmanlike fouls by Guduric and Booker sparked a comeback by the host thanks to 9/9 from the line from Macon, Nedovic and Papapetrou

Nedovic had 20 points, Papapetrou 14, Macon 13 and White 12+9. Vesely had 18+10 and De Colo 16 for Fener
